I haven't found any reason not to recommend the Fire HD10. As you say, it would be nice if the tablet matched the width of the S1 better but now that I've had some time with mine I would not pay for an iPad Pro just to scratch that itch. iPad Pros are filled with so many bells and whistles that would be completely redundant if its main use is as a companion to your S1. One advantage of the Fire HD10 is its letterbox dimensions mean less wasted vertical space on your desk, and a shorter reflective surface.

If you get the FireHD you can use this Windows app to remove all the Amazon bloatware and turn it into a minimal, friendly Android tablet:
Amazon Fire Toolbox
